在windows下安装docker Toolbox 启动Docker Quickstart Terminal 失败!
问题描述
windows7(64)安装玩docker Toolbox 后启动Docker Quickstart Terminal 失败!
找不到vboxmanage.exe 这是什么原因呢?
双击start.sh就能够正常初始化
大概的放一下start.sh代码吧
#!/bin/bashtrap ’[ '$?' -eq 0 ] || read -p 'Looks like something went wrong in step ´$STEP´... Press any key to continue...'’ EXIT# TODO: I’m sure this is not very robust. But, it is needed for now to ensure# that binaries provided by Docker Toolbox over-ride binaries provided by# Docker for Windows when launching using the Quickstart.export PATH='/c/Program Files/Docker Toolbox:$PATH'VM=${DOCKER_MACHINE_NAME-default}DOCKER_MACHINE=./docker-machine.exeSTEP='Looking for vboxmanage.exe'if [ ! -z '$VBOX_MSI_INSTALL_PATH' ]; then VBOXMANAGE='${VBOX_MSI_INSTALL_PATH}VBoxManage.exe'else VBOXMANAGE='${VBOX_INSTALL_PATH}VBoxManage.exe'fi
找不到原因!
问题解答
回答1:这个是windows下面没有设置VirtualBox的安装路径的环境变量(VBOX_MSI_INSTALL_PATH或者VBOX_INSTALL_PATH),把这两个环境变量设上应该就可以了。
相关文章:
1. 数据库设计 - Binary Allow Null Default mysql数据库字段属性问题 ?2. javascript - H5下拉能更换页面么 怎么实现 在左右滑的页面中3. PHP中的$this代表当前的类还是方法?4. html5 - 毕业设计是H5相册,怎么和JavaEE结合5. php laravel框架模型作用域6. css3 - CSS伪类选择器,如何选择并控制相邻的上一个标签?7. pdo 写入到数据库的内容为中文的时候写入乱码8. javascript - 微信公众号外H5页面如何获取openID?9. python - 网站显示的图片与爬虫获取到的图片不同,应该如何确定问题?10. javascript - 微信里支持rem单位吗